Website Contact Content Type
The Contact content type allows for the addition of contacts in the directory on the Staff Directory page.
Adding a Contact
Once logged in, from the Drupal Admin toolbar, navigate to Content > Add Content > Contact.
Input the following fields:
- Name
- Title
- Phone
- Additional numbers can be added using the Add another item button.
- Fax

- Optional Graphics: Include additional/optional graphics in the Contact.
- Icon: Click on the Font Awesome linked text under the field. Then search for the appropriate icon/style that you wish to use for the tile. Make sure to follow the formatting described in the reminder text under the Icon field.
- Image: Select or upload the image you wish to display.
- Exclude from Directory: Email and website details may be excluded from the contact directory by selecting the Exclude from Directory checkbox.
Editing a Contact
- To edit a Contact, click on Content in the Drupal toolbar.
- Filter by content type Contact.
- Click to edit the Contact.
- Make sure you select Publish.
